ssm款架,一款大热的开发框架作为后台的开发程序猿,这是不可缺少的。
打开eclipse新建个新的java项目
项目中的整体框架
mybatis的jar包复制到lib中,其中包括mybatis的核心包,依赖包,数据库驱动包
https://download.csdn.net/download/dongblog/10631100(mybatis驱动包下载地址)
在config资源文件夹中新建 db.properties,后面给SqlMapConfig.xml文件引用
在config资源文件夹中新建 log4j.properties,mybatis默认使用log4j作为输出日志信息。
在config资源文件夹中新建 SqlMapConfig.xml,SqlMapConfig.xml是mybatis核心配置文件,配置内容为数据源、事务管理。
其中红色框内的是用来加载映射文件的语句,我们以整个包一起扫描避免一个一个添加。
这句的功能就是加载前面一配置好的数据源数据。
在classpath下的po包中新建User.java,该类的变量名通常与数据库表对应。
类中的变量与user表对应
定义mapper映射文件UserMapper.xml,namespace的值为UserMapper.java接口路径。
接口定义有如下特点:
1.Mapper接口的方法名和mapper.xml中定义的statement的id相同。
2.Mapper接口方法的输入参数类型和mapper.xml中定义的statement的parameterType的类型相同、
3.Mapper接口方法的输出参数类型和mapper.xml中定义的statement的resultType的类型相同。
新建一个UserMapperTest.java的测试类
测试类的内容
在User.java中添加一段代码,用来在后台显示查到的数据。
点击测试类的类名右键选择Debug As运行程序,后台显示该效果。
在后台可以看到查询语句、传入参数、这样一个根据ID查询的功能就可以了。
本人也是刚刚学习如有问题之处,大神看到请提出宝贵的意见。